As of October 2023, BTC's correlation with the S&P 500 has surged to an impressive 0.78, highlighting a strong relationship that could inform your trading strategies for meme coins.

Since its launch in 2009, Bitcoin has transformed from a niche speculative asset into a macro-sensitive powerhouse. Key milestones like the 2017 bull run and the wave of institutional adoption in 2020 have been pivotal in this evolution.

BTC's volatility currently averages around 60%, a significant leap above traditional assets like gold, which sits at about 15%. This level of volatility reflects not only growing investor interest but also a complex market landscape.

Meme coins are cryptocurrencies that often lean on internet trends or community sentiment rather than having intrinsic utility. Popular examples include Dogecoin (DOGE), Shiba Inu (SHIB), and the recently launched PEPE.
